1. Amendment to Zoning Ordinance - Amendment to Section 28-35, Table of Uses and Standards; and Table 3.1, District Uses and Standards, of the Zoning Ordinance, pursuant to O08-68. The amendment establishes density requirements for the A-1, Agricultural and A-2, Rural Residential zoning districts in the same manner that density requirements are to be determined for all other residential districts. The allocated density for the A-1 zoning district would be set at 0.33 dwelling unit per one (1) acre and the allocated density for the A-2 zoning district would be set at 1.0 dwelling unit per one (1) acre. To calculate the ‘maximum net density’ for a particular parcel, the land owner/developer would be required to apply the formula provided for in Stafford County Code Section 28-39(h) which provides: Subtract the areas of all wetlands, floodplains and slopes greater than thirty-five (35) percent from the gross area of the site to obtain the net area. Multiply the net area of the site by the allocated density to obtain the maximum number of lots permitted for the site. Application of this ordinance could potentially reduce the number of developable residential lots for new developments in the A-1 and A-2 zoning districts where parcels contain significant areas of wetlands, floodplains and/or slopes greater than thirty-five (35) percent grade.

2. RC2700647; Reclassification - Celebrate Virginia/MLR Associates, LLC - A proposed reclassification from A-1, Agricultural, to B-2, Urban Commercial and M-1, Light Industrial, Zoning Districts to allow for the development of an office, retail shopping center, and communications facility on Assessor’s Parcels 44-99, 44-100A, 44-101A, 44-101C and 44-101E consisting of 23.008 acres, located on the south side of Warrenton Road approximately 500 feet east of Celebrate Virginia Parkway within the Hartwood Election District. (Time Limit: September 30, 2008) (History - Deferred at July 2, 2008 Regular Meeting to September 3, 2008 Work Session)

3. CUP2700648; Conditional Use Permit - Celebrate Virginia/MLR Associates, LLC - A request for a Conditional Use Permit to allow six (6) drive-through facilities and one (1) carwash facility within the Highway Corridor Overlay Zoning District on Assessor's Parcels 44-99, 44-101A, 44-101C and 44-101E consisting of 22.903 acres and to allow an existing communications facility in an M-1, Light Industrial, Zoning District located on Assessor’s Parcel 44-100A consisting of 0.105 acres, located on the south side of Warrenton Road approximately 500 feet east of Celebrate Virginia Parkway within the Hartwood Election District. (Time Limit: September 30, 2008) (History - Deferred at July 2, 2008 Regular Meeting to September 3, 2008 Work Session)
